About the Role

We are seeking a results-driven Growth Marketer to define, capture, and convert Marketing Qualified Leads (MQLs) in collaboration with our Sales and Business Development (BD) teams. The ideal candidate will own the entire lead generation funnel - from identifying high-intent leads to nurturing them into sales-ready opportunities. You will leverage data-driven strategies, experimentation, and cross-functional alignment to increase conversion rates, shorten sales cycles, and drive revenue growth.

This role is perfect for someone who thrives in a fast-paced environment, loves analyzing performance metrics, and is passionate about turning marketing efforts into measurable business outcomes.

Once immediate revenue goals are achieved (ideally within 90 days; scalable new business), this role will own a full customer lifecycle as well. They will be responsible for retention, win-back/recapture, and expansion of growth marketing efforts.

Key Responsibilities

1. Define and Refine Marketing Qualified Leads (MQLs)

  • Develop and document MQL criteria in partnership with Sales/BD teams, ensuring alignment on lead quality, intent signals, and conversion potential.

  • Analyze customer and lead data to identify patterns, behaviors, and attributes that correlate with high conversion rates.

  • Collaborate with Sales/BD to refine lead scoring models, ensuring MQLs meet both marketing and sales expectations.

  • 2. Capture and Nurture MQLs

  • Optimize lead capture channels (e.g., website forms, landing pages, chatbots, gated content) to maximize MQL volume and quality.

  • Monitor lead quality and adjust targeting strategies to reduce wasted effort on unqualified leads.

  • Design and execute lead nurturing campaigns (email, retargeting, personalized content) to move leads through the funnel.

  • Develop and maintain a process for A/B testing (including but not limited to messaging, CTAs, and landing pages).

  • Leverage marketing automation & existing marketing tech stack (e.g., HubSpot, etc) and AI (e.g. ChatGPT, Apollo AI sequencing, etc) to streamline lead routing, follow-up processes, conversion, and improvements to overall customer journey.

3. Drive Conversion with Sales/BD Teams

  • Serve as a bridge between Marketing and Sales/BD, ensuring seamless handoffs and alignment on lead definitions, SLAs, and feedback loops.

  • Regularly review MQL-to-SQL (Sales Qualified Lead) conversion rates and identify bottlenecks in the funnel.

  • Create and share actionable insights with Sales/BD teams, such as lead source performance, content effectiveness, and customer pain points.

  • Participate in sales meetings to provide context on lead sources, nurturing strategies, and conversion challenges.

4. Experiment and Optimize

  • Build dashboards and reports that track lead quality and conversion performance including KPIs such as MQL volume, conversion rates, lead velocity, and pipeline contribution.

  • Establish repeatable processes, identify new tools and workflows that will help improve marketing performance.

5. Cross-Functional Collaboration

  • Capture & build customer lifecycle with the Revenue team.

  • Work closely with business, product, and PR to align messaging and ensure a cohesive customer experience.

  • Support Sales/BD teams with enablement materials (e.g., battle cards, case studies, Gamma deck/1pagers) to improve close rates.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
